>> The serialized array in the horde_activesync_state table only holds >> the entries for items that have NOT yet been sync'd - not all entries >> are sent in a single request - we hold the pending items in that >> array, and they are removed once sent to the device. Once the initial >> sync is done, only items that have changed are sent to the device. >> >> This initial list is obtained by calling >> $registry->contacts->listUids() - which returns the UIDs of all the >> contacts we want to send. We then call $registry->contacts->export() >> to fetch each entry. > > Thanks. > > I checked the uid list and some were really missing. In fact, I tried > a ldapsearch and saw a "size limit exceeded". My server was by > default configured to limit any query to 500 results max. > > I raised the value to 1000 but maybe there should be a notification > somewhere (logs, user/admin feedback ?) so that people may fix the > issue ? I might not be the only one having more than 500 contacts and > a configured limit since it's debian's default ? ^^' > > Anyways, now I've got my full contact list on my phone, thanks a lot > for your help !
